Wolverhampton Wanderers' Nigerian Box-To-Box Midfielder Impresses Liverpool
Published: January 30, 2020
Liverpool were impressed by the performance of versatile Wolverhampton Wanderers box-to-box midfielder Owen Otasowie during the Premier League International Cup match between the two clubs on Wednesday.
The Reds qualified for the quarterfinals of the competition after fighting back from two goals down to earn a point at Molineux.
Wolves seemed to be in control of the game after goals from Bruno Jordao and Dadashov gave them a two-goal advantage, but Harvey and Elliot struck to level the tie for the visitors.
Otasowie held his own against the Liverpool strikers especially in the first half, and was one of the Wolves players singled out for special praise after the game.
In their match report, Liverpool wrote on their official website : "Wolves were very much a back five out of possession, marshalled by the impressive Owen Otasowie, and the Reds were struggling to break them down but they created some terrific chances in the last five minutes of the half."
The New York City born Otasowie is knocking on Wolves first team door, making matchday squads for Premier League matches against Sheffield United, Liverpool and Watford plus the goalless draw against Manchester United in the FA Cup.
The 18-year-old has already played one first team game for Wolves, coming on as a substitute against Besiktas in the Europa League last month.
